Anybody who frequents the Mill Woods Town Centre will likely notice an increased police presence around the area for the next 16 weeks.
For the second consecutive year, the Edmonton police southeast division has launched a special project in the area to address crime and disorder.

Some residents of Canyon Meadows want Rogers Communications to change the site for a new cellphone tower in the community.
Rogers has been given approval to install the tower on the property of Woodgreen Presbyterian church, where two cellphone towers are already located in the belfry.

CALGARY — Alberta’s small business confidence bounced back in May.
According to the latest monthly Business Barometer results from the Canadian Federation of Independent Business, Alberta’s small business confidence index rebounded by 3.5 points in May after dropping last month to its lowest level since late 2009.

City council has approved a major transportation work plan that paints a balanced vision of cycling, walking, transit and driving in Red Deer.
The Mobility Playbook was approved by a vote of 7-2 on Monday as a planning tool for future road designs, neighbourhoods, trail systems and transportation.
